From the New Music Express (the NME, or the "Enemy" as Paul mcCartney used to call them):

12-12-2002
MOBY ATTACKED IN BOSTON

MOBY has been attacked by three men in BOSTON.
The dance star was playing a show at the Boston Paradise Club in the US (December 11), as part of his ongoing tour in support of his new album '18'.

Writing on his official website, www.moby.com, Moby claims he was attacked "with mace".

He wrote: "After the show I went outside to get into my car. And there were a few people waiting for autographs, so as usual I stopped to sign a few things.

"And then all of a sudden I was attacked by (I believe) three men with mace. They punched me from behind and I really had no idea what was going on.

"After being punched in the head from behind a few times I turned around to see what was going on and one of them punched me in the face a couple of times and then they all ran away. So now I'm sitting here bloody and beaten up and waiting to file a police report."

As a result of the alleged attack, Moby says he has "bruises or stitches". He will be speaking to police in the coming days.
